Ex-Man Utd star Tuanzebe makes frantic dash to hospital after Liverpool draw against Burnley with wife in labour

AXEL TUANZEBE rushed to hospital following Burnley’s stunning stalemate with Liverpool – after his wife went into labour.

The defender, 28, played a key role in the Clarets walking away from Anfield with what could prove to be a crucial point in their push to avoid relegation.

Burnley snatched a 1-1 draw thanks to Marcus Edwards’ clinical second half leveller.

Florian Wirtz had initially put reigning Premier League champions Liverpool on course for victory despite Dominik Szoboszlai’s penalty miss.

But Tuanzebe did not hang around for the celebrations after the final whistle.

He was spotted making a frantic dash straight down the tunnel when referee Andy Madley blew the final whistle.

And Burnley chief Scott Parker confirmed that Tuanzebe was desperate to get to hospital for the birth of his child.

He said: “Axel’s wife has gone into labour. It was touch and go whether he would play as it was going on for about 16 hours.

“But we had a car outside with the engine running and he’s with her now.”

Tuanzebe joined Burnley on a free transfer from relegated Ipswich last summer.

And the Democratic Republic of Congo international has gone on to make 11 appearances for the Clarets.

He was thrust straight back into the starting line-up after returning from the Africa Cup of Nations.

Tuanzebe is expected to retain his starting place when Burnley host Tottenham next weekend.

The former Manchester United prodigy is desperate to improve the Clarets’ Premier League survival hopes.

Burnley remain eight points adrift of safety despite their shock draw against Liverpool.
